but often does not roll easily after I have been driving for a while.

Tim,

It is not uncommon for the car to require slightly more effort to roll after driving.

You can put shims between the master cyl and the booster and go for a drive. Use fork type wheel alignment shims or cut a small section from a flat washer (probably several washers) so that it just slips over the booster stud. Tighten the nuts (or bolts) and go for a drive. Be aware that the brake pedal will travel farther than you are used to.
